For those who liked the historical topic of this film....


I have read through most of the posts and am surprised no one on a "movie-board" mentioned other films which retell so well this very period in pre-WW2 UK history...and was much better done....
namely the excellant "Remains of the Day" (1993, Merchant & Ivory film w/ Emma Thompson & Anthony Hopkins). The pro-Nazi remnants of the aristorcracy, the attempts at appeasement, subtle anti-semitism, all amidst grand sets and the trappings of wealth supported by those who are "asleep" but will become the fodder for war.

Also, giving a more under-class portrayal for the 1930's allure of UK's fascist Mosely's Blackshirts, is an excellant little gem "Liam" (2000).

Last but not least are two excellant films about WW1 with good historical detailing demonstrating much the same theme and ultimate message: "The Shooting Party" (1985) and "All The King's Men" (1999 TV).

The above films, coupled with "Glorius 39" which I enjoyed as well, gives a good visual overview for insight into this period...

I liked a film I got from netflix called "It Happened Here" about the black shirts in England.

There was also a documentary called "Nazi London" on the military channel. In the tv show they showed a club in London where rich Nazi sympathizers would meet. They even had a membership book which was shown on camera and mentioned who some of them were. They also showed the cell where Rudolph Hess was kept at the Tower and talked to guards who were present when a captured Nazi spy was shot at the Tower. They said years later his daughter came and asked to be told about his final moments and where the execution took place which they did. There were also film footage of the Coldstream Guards in a funeral procession in 1936. They were escorting a coffin with the Swaztiki flag on it. The German ambassador had died in London.
